SHO's Espinoza on Hopkins: No Childish Ban Like HBO Did
Stephen Espinoza, head of Showtime Sports, is not taking Bernard Hopkins' decision personally. Espinoza's network was trying to finalize a light heavyweight unification between Hopkins and Adonis Stevenson for a date in October or November - but then Hopkins unexpectedly walked across the street to rival network HBO and finalized a unification against Sergey Kovalev for November.
"It did surprise me simply because he took less money to fight Kovalev. At this stage of his career, Bernard has been very clear that he wants to maximize revenues. That's the way it surprised me. But from a boxing perspective it's part of the business. he wanted to take on Kovalev and I don't fault him for that. If he wants the Kovalev fight, then at this stage of his career he has a handful of fights left, if that, and if he wants to prioritize that fight I'm not going to hold it against him,"
Espinoza told BoxingScene.com.

That's not what happened. HBO asked him to fight Fonfara, but SHO offered more money for the Fonfara fight. HBO, if he beat Fonfara, wanted him to fight Kovalev. SHO, if he beat Fonfara, wanted him to fight Hopkins. HBO had the right to match SHO's offer, but refused.
Kovalev then requested to fight for the WBC diamond title and become Stevenson's mandatory if he won. The WBC said no problem. The WBC then ordered Kovalev to fight Stevenson, but Kovalev refused to fight him and vacated his title.
